| 第一章 绪论 | 第1-15页 |
| ·嵌入式系统介绍 | 第7-10页 |
| ·嵌入式 Linux技术及其研究现状 | 第10-13页 |
| ·本文的主要工作 | 第13-15页 |
| 第二章 嵌入式 Linux实时机制研究及设计 | 第15-30页 |
| ·实时的定义 | 第15页 |
| ·Linux实时化技术研究 | 第15-19页 |
| ·Linux在实时性方面的欠缺及改进方向 | 第16-17页 |
| ·嵌入式 Linux实时化解决方案 | 第17-19页 |
| ·Linux实时化设计及实现 | 第19-30页 |
| ·Linux中断机制对实时性的影响 | 第19-21页 |
| ·中断线程化的提出及其对linux实时性的影响 | 第21-22页 |
| ·设计及实现 | 第22-30页 |
| 第三章 嵌入式 Linux构建关键技术 | 第30-37页 |
| ·嵌入linux系统开发一般步骤 | 第30-31页 |
| ·嵌入式 Linux存储管理及配置 | 第31-34页 |
| ·嵌入式文件系统及应用程序构建 | 第34-37页 |
| 第四章 基于ST2410开发平台Bootloader的设计 | 第37-54页 |
| ·ST2410开发平台简介 | 第37-40页 |
| ·Bootloader概念 | 第40-44页 |
| ·Bootloader简介 | 第40-41页 |
| ·Bootloader的主要任务及典型框架结构 | 第41-42页 |
| ·ARM平台上 Bootloader可运行文件格式 | 第42-44页 |
| ·Bootloader的功能设计及实现 | 第44-54页 |
| ·嵌入式 Linux对 Bootloader的要求 | 第44-45页 |
| ·Bootloader对存储空间的分配 | 第45-47页 |
| ·功能设计及实现 | 第47-54页 |
| 第五章 嵌入式 Linux 2.6在arm9开发平台上的构建 | 第54-61页 |
| ·嵌入式交叉编译环境的建立 | 第54-55页 |
| ·Bootloader编译移植 | 第55-57页 |
| ·嵌入式limix内核映像的创建及移植 | 第57-61页 |
| 第六章 结束语 | 第61-63页 |
| ·全文总结 | 第61-62页 |
| ·后续工作展望 | 第62-63页 |
| 参考文献 | 第63-65页 |
| 摘要 | 第65-68页 |
| ABSTRACT | 第68-71页 |
| 致谢 | 第71-72页 |
| 吉林大学硕士学位论文原创性声明 | 第72页 |